Okay: First off, The QF rapid is an excellent keyboard. I have one in reds I use daily, and one in blues (that doesn't see that much use). Second, you could totally use cherry blacks for typing. I don't use my black keyboards (WYSE PCE and access-IS) that much, but they're still more than acceptable. The only issue is that it does take some force to press them, and it feels heavier, since the switch is linear. You don't get any of that sweet tactile bump, either.
Still, blacks aren't bad at all. I just like extra-tactile switches, so it's cool.
